Etownian logo
Redesigned and restructured the Etownian’s logo to appear more professional and exist better alongside the redefined mission and content within the newspaper.
While printing excessive drafts of logos to try and appeal to both print and online readers, I made the decision to make our online and print logos different, however similar enough to still be recognizable as the same brand.
The online logo features a three-dimensional, more dynamic effect, while the print logo is created solely to appear well on the page. Both are much different than the cartoon-like former piece that was featured both in the print edition and online. I also chose to use neutral colors with each, so that the logo would not blend with dynamic content on the page, but would instead fall to the back of the reader’s eye so they can concentrate on the features we truly want them to engage with.
